Verdict: Volkswagen Taos vs Lexus UX
The Lexus UX outshines the Volkswagen Taos in reliability with its higher average reliability score of 80/100 compared to the Taos' 69/100. Over its 8-year production span, the UX has only faced 2 recalls and a low owner complaint rate of 1.2 per 10,000 units, while the Taos has had 6 recalls in just 5 years and a complaint rate of 0.6 per 10,000 units, with significant issues in areas like the engine and electrical system. Despite the Taos having a slightly lower complaint per unit rate, the severity and variety of its common problems, along with a higher recall count, position the Lexus UX as the more reliable choice in the compact SUV segment.
Reliability problem analysis
The Lexus UX has a notably low total of 11 complaints, with no detailed data available on specific issues, suggesting a potentially higher overall reliability or less frequent reporting issues. In contrast, the Volkswagen Taos has accumulated 408 complaints, with significant concerns in several critical areas. The Taos's most reported problems include the engine (80 complaints) and service brakes (72 complaints), with the latter linked to one crash. Additionally, the Taos has multiple crash-linked complaints in the electrical system and vehicle speed control categories, indicating potential safety concerns that are not evident in the data for the Lexus UX.
Which one to buy
If you prioritize reliability and peace of mind, the Lexus UX is your best choice. With a reliability score of 80 out of 100, it significantly outperforms the Volkswagen Taos, which scores 69. The Lexus UX has only two recalls and minimal owner complaints, at just 1.2 per 10,000 sold, indicating a strong track record for dependability. This model has no major issues reported, making it a solid option for those who want a hassle-free ownership experience.
On the other hand, if you're drawn to the Volkswagen Taos, be prepared for potential challenges. The Taos has faced six recalls and has more significant identified issues, including problems with the engine, service brakes, and electrical system. While it has fewer owner complaints per 10,000 sold, the nature of its issues could lead to higher maintenance concerns. Consider the Taos if you are comfortable managing these risks and are particularly attracted to its features or driving experience.
